Early Bitcoin Holder’s Bold $338M BTC Deposit to Binance Sparks Market Interest

by cnr_staff

A remarkable event recently captured the cryptocurrency community’s attention. An anonymous early Bitcoin holder executed a substantial move, depositing 3,003 BTC, valued at approximately $338.15 million, onto the Binance exchange. This action signals a potentially significant shift in market dynamics. Such large transactions from long-dormant or early wallets often precede notable market movements. Consequently, analysts and investors are closely monitoring the implications of this colossal transfer. The sheer volume involved makes this a pivotal moment for market observers.

Understanding the Strategic BTC Deposit to Binance

Onchain Lens, a prominent analytics firm, first reported this massive BTC deposit. The anonymous address, known for its deep history with Bitcoin, previously liquidated a significant portion of its assets. This particular wallet has shown a pattern of strategic, high-value maneuvers. Its recent transfer to Binance, one of the world’s largest cryptocurrency exchanges, suggests a clear intent. Therefore, market participants are speculating about the next steps this influential entity might take. Historically, large deposits to exchanges can indicate an intention to sell. However, other motivations also exist.

Furthermore, the value of this deposit, over $338 million, highlights its potential impact. It represents a substantial amount of capital entering the active trading environment. This move could influence short-term price action. Analysts meticulously track such movements to gain insight into potential market trends. Therefore, the crypto community is watching closely.

The Dual Strategy: Binance Deposit and Hyperliquid Short Position

The recent BTC deposit to Binance is only one part of this whale’s broader strategy. Simultaneously, the address established a 10x short position on Hyperliquid, utilizing 2,100 BTC. This short position currently shows an unrealized profit of approximately $5.8 million. This dual action is particularly intriguing. It suggests a hedged strategy or a complex market view. For instance, the whale might be preparing to sell a portion of their holdings while simultaneously profiting from a potential price decline. This combination is a sophisticated trading tactic.

A 10x short position means the whale is betting heavily on a price drop. If Bitcoin’s price falls, their profits from the short will amplify. Conversely, if the price rises significantly, their losses could be substantial. The unrealized profit indicates their bearish bet has been successful so far.
